Output ec9a697d73f5a8590c8b34b7905035eef53024bb89b4366d1c62a92b59caf8b5:7

value
650619339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 347444e9582b8e8da7d90c2ebee62a9b3b1bd5e0 OP_EQUAL
address
36UNM3UqT9yad9UM5Y8nhNuXF3ZrKj1DQS
transaction
ec9a697d73f5a8590c8b34b7905035eef53024bb89b4366d1c62a92b59caf8b5
spent
true